Tendulkar wants 50-over rethink

Sachin Tendulkar has suggested 50-over one-day internationals be split into two innings of 25 overs each to revive interest in the format.

Twenty20 cricket is threatening to overshadow the longer form, and there will be no domestic 50-over competition in England from 2010.

"Today, we can tell the result of close to 75% of [ODI] matches after the toss," said Indian great Tendulkar.
